About N'-(4-chlorobenzo[g]phthalazin-1-yl)-N-[3-[(4-chlorobenzo[g]phthalazin-1-yl)amino]propyl]propane-1,3-diamine

N'-(4-chlorobenzo[g]phthalazin-1-yl)-N-[3-[(4-chlorobenzo[g]phthalazin-1-yl)amino]propyl]propane-1,3-diamine (PubChem CID 10053429) has the molecular formula C30H27Cl2N7 and a molecular weight of 556.50 g/mol. Its IUPAC name is N'-(4-chlorobenzo[g]phthalazin-1-yl)-N-[3-[(4-chlorobenzo[g]phthalazin-1-yl)amino]propyl]propane-1,3-diamine.
